如何利用AI语音对话优化语音助手响应速度?
在当今这个信息化时代,人工智能(AI)技术已经深入到我们生活的方方面面。其中,语音助手作为AI技术的典型应用,越来越受到人们的关注。然而,语音助手在响应速度上的不足,也常常让用户体验大打折扣。本文将讲述一位AI技术专家如何利用AI语音对话优化语音助手响应速度的故事。
李明是一位AI技术专家,他曾在一家知名科技公司担任语音助手项目负责人。在项目初期,李明和他的团队致力于打造一款功能强大的语音助手。然而,在实际应用过程中,他们发现语音助手的响应速度存在明显不足,导致用户体验不佳。为了解决这个问题,李明开始深入研究AI语音对话技术,并希望通过优化对话流程来提升语音助手的响应速度。
首先,李明和他的团队对现有的语音助手进行了全面分析,发现影响响应速度的主要因素有以下几点:
语音识别准确率低:由于语音信号复杂多变,语音识别准确率一直是语音助手领域的难题。低准确率会导致语音助手无法正确理解用户指令,从而影响响应速度。
语义理解能力不足:语音助手需要具备一定的语义理解能力,才能根据用户指令进行相应操作。然而,在实际应用中,许多语音助手在语义理解方面存在不足,导致响应速度慢。
对话流程设计不合理:部分语音助手在对话流程设计上存在缺陷,导致用户在交互过程中需要多次重复指令,增加了响应时间。
针对以上问题,李明和他的团队提出了以下优化方案:
提高语音识别准确率:通过引入深度学习技术,对语音信号进行特征提取和建模,提高语音识别准确率。同时,结合噪声抑制和说话人识别技术,降低环境噪声对语音识别的影响。
加强语义理解能力:利用自然语言处理(NLP)技术,对用户指令进行语义分析,提高语音助手对用户意图的识别能力。此外,引入上下文信息,使语音助手能够更好地理解用户需求。
优化对话流程设计:简化对话流程,减少用户重复输入指令的次数。例如,在用户请求查询天气时,语音助手可以自动获取用户所在位置,并提供相应的天气信息。
在实施优化方案的过程中,李明和他的团队遇到了许多挑战。例如,在提高语音识别准确率时,他们需要不断调整模型参数,以适应不同的语音环境和说话人。在加强语义理解能力时,他们需要收集大量标注数据,以训练模型。
经过数月的努力,李明和他的团队终于取得了显著成果。语音助手的响应速度得到了显著提升,用户满意度也随之提高。以下是他们在优化过程中的一些具体做法:
引入多语种语音识别模型:针对不同地区的用户,引入相应的多语种语音识别模型,提高语音识别准确率。
开发个性化语义理解模型:根据用户历史数据和偏好,为每个用户定制个性化的语义理解模型,提高语音助手对用户需求的识别能力。
建立高效的对话流程优化机制:通过数据分析,找出用户在交互过程中常见的痛点,对对话流程进行优化。
加强团队协作,提高开发效率:通过引入敏捷开发模式,提高团队协作效率,确保项目进度。
如今,李明和他的团队开发的语音助手已经广泛应用于智能家居、车载、客服等领域。他们将继续致力于优化语音助手性能,为用户提供更加便捷、高效的智能服务。
总之,利用AI语音对话优化语音助手响应速度是一个复杂而充满挑战的过程。通过不断研究和实践,我们可以找到适合自己产品的优化方案。在这个过程中,我们需要关注以下方面:
提高语音识别准确率,降低环境噪声对语音识别的影响。
加强语义理解能力,提高语音助手对用户需求的识别能力。
优化对话流程设计,简化用户交互过程。
加强团队协作,提高开发效率。
相信在不久的将来,随着AI技术的不断发展,语音助手将会为我们的生活带来更多便利。
猜你喜欢:智能语音机器人